THE SOCIOECONOMIC IMAGE OF SPAIN IN THE FIRST TOURISTS’ GUIDEBOOKS AIMED AT THE ANGLO-SAXON PUBLIC, 1840-1930: A COMPARISION WITH THE SPANISH GUIDEBOOKS

Resumo: This paper analyzes the first tourists’ guidebooks on Spain published between 1840 and 1930. The aim is to highlight the contrast between the socioeconomic vision of the country reflected in the foreign guidebooks aimed at the Anglo-Saxon public, where certain stereotypes maintained a notable weight, and the vision offered by the little-known Spanish guidebooks, aimed at the national tourists, which did give an account of the transformation of the country.
